Frequently Asked Questions About Retirement Homes and Communities in Bensalem, PA
What types of retirement homes are available in Bensalem, Pennsylvania?
Bensalem, Pennsylvania may offer a variety of retirement home options, including independent living communities, assisted living facilities, memory care units, and nursing homes. These cater to different levels of care and independence, so you can choose the one that best suits your needs.
What amenities can I expect in a retirement home in Bensalem, PA?
Retirement homes in Bensalem, Pennsylvania may offer a range of amenities such as dining facilities, fitness centers, recreational activities, transportation services, and medical assistance. The specific amenities may vary from one facility to another, so it's important to inquire about the amenities offered at each retirement home you consider.
What is the cost of living in a retirement home in Bensalem, Pennsylvania?
The cost of living in a retirement home in Bensalem can vary widely based on factors such as the type of facility, location, and level of care required. Estimated costs may be $2,000 to $6,000 per month. It's advisable to get detailed pricing information from specific retirement homes and factor in your individual financial situation.
How can I determine if a retirement home in Bensalem, PA is the right fit for me or my loved one?
To determine if a retirement home in Bensalem, Pennsylvania is the right fit, consider factors such as the level of care provided, the proximity to family and friends, the available amenities, and the overall atmosphere. It's recommended to visit the retirement homes in person, talk to staff and residents, and ask questions to get a better sense of what each facility offers and if it aligns with your preferences and needs.
Are there any financial assistance programs available for retirement home residents in Bensalem, Pennsylvania?
There may be financial assistance programs available for retirement home residents in Bensalem, PA. These programs may include Medicaid, Veterans Affairs benefits, and other state or federal assistance programs. Eligibility criteria and benefits vary, so it's essential to consult with the retirement home and relevant agencies to explore your options and determine if you qualify for any financial assistance.
What types of accommodations are available in Bensalem, PA retirement communities?
Bensalem, Pennsylvania retirement communities may offer a variety of accommodation options, including independent living apartments, assisted living units, and memory care facilities. Each type of accommodation caters to different needs and levels of care.
What amenities and services are typically provided in Bensalem, Pennsylvania retirement communities?
Retirement communities in Bensalem, Pennsylvania may provide a range of amenities and services, such as dining facilities, fitness centers, recreational activities, housekeeping, transportation, and medical assistance. The specific offerings may vary by community, so it's essential to inquire about each one's unique features.
How can I determine the cost of living in a Bensalem, PA retirement community?
The cost of living in a Bensalem, Pennsylvania retirement community depends on factors like the type of accommodation, location, and included services. To determine the cost, it's best to contact the specific retirement communities you are interested in and inquire about their pricing structure, including any additional fees or charges.
Are Bensalem, Pennsylvania retirement communities pet-friendly?
Some Bensalem, Pennsylvania retirement communities may be pet-friendly, while others may have restrictions on the types and sizes of pets allowed. If having a pet is essential to you, it's crucial to inquire with each retirement community about their specific pet policies and whether they have designated pet-friendly areas.
What is the process for transitioning to a Bensalem, PA retirement community, and is there a waiting list?
The process for transitioning to a Bensalem, Pennsylvania retirement community typically involves touring the facility, meeting with staff, and completing necessary paperwork. Some communities may have a waiting list due to high demand, so it's advisable to contact the community of your choice early and inquire about their admission process and any potential waiting list procedures.
